Battery Life Expectations for Fitness Tracking

Battery performance is crucial for fitness tracking, especially for users engaging in long workouts or outdoor activities. The Ultra models are optimized for extended use, but actual battery life varies depending on usage, screen brightness, GPS activity, and health monitoring features.

Galaxy Watch Ultra 47mm: Battery Performance

The Galaxy Watch Ultra 47mm typically offers up to 36 hours of battery life under mixed usage conditions. This includes regular fitness tracking, notifications, and some GPS activity. Its larger battery capacity, combined with efficient power management, allows for longer workouts without frequent recharging.

Key Features Affecting Battery Life

  • Size of the battery (larger in the 47mm model)
  • GPS usage during outdoor activities
  • Heart rate monitoring and other sensors
  • Screen brightness and always-on display
  • Connectivity options like LTE or Bluetooth

Performance in Fitness Activities

During intensive fitness sessions, GPS and heart rate sensors draw more power. The 47mm Ultra’s larger battery helps sustain longer outdoor workouts, often exceeding 10 hours of continuous GPS tracking, whereas smaller models may require more frequent charging.

Real-World Usage and Battery Optimization

Users can extend battery life by adjusting settings such as reducing screen brightness, disabling always-on display, and limiting background activity. Proper management can help smaller models reach similar durations as the 47mm during extended fitness activities.
